Paul H. Layne is Executive Vice President of Master Planned Communities for The Howard Hughes Corporation. He is responsible for the master planned communities of The Woodlands and Bridgeland in Houston, Texas and Summerlin in Las Vegas, Nevada. For more than 30 years, Mr. Layne has been a vital leader in Houston’s commercial real estate community as well as in national and international real estate.

Prior to joining The Howard Hughes Corporation, Mr. Layne was Executive Vice President at Brookfield Properties Corporation, leading the financial performance of a 9.7 million square-foot portfolio in Houston’s Central Business District.  He was responsible for all of the region’s activities including leasing, operations, property management, legal, accounting, development and construction, as well as Brookfield’s global partnership task force. 

Prior to Brookfield, Mr. Layne was President of Cullen Center and Executive Vice President at Trizec Properties, which was acquired by Brookfield in 2006.  At Trizec, Mr. Layne was responsible for 20 million square feet of space in the Southwest and California markets, leading over 300 employees. He was also involved with the acquisitions of key assets including the Sears Tower in Chicago, Metropolitan Square in St. Louis, Allen Center Complex in Houston and Bank of America in Los Angeles.

Before joining Trizec in 1994, Mr. Layne was Senior Vice President for the Horne Company for nine years, and Vice President and General Partner for Prime Asset Management, Inc. for five years.

Mr. Layne received a bachelor’s degree in Management from the University of Houston and attended South Texas College of Law. He serves on the boards of the Houston Downtown Management District, the Central Houston Association, the University of St. Thomas, Houston’s Coalition for the Homeless, Houston’s Center for Hearing and Speech, University of Houston Graduate Real Estate Program and Lone Star College Foundation.

He also serves as a Trustee for the Scanlan Foundation, a moderator and advisory board member for the Houston Business Ethics Forum and the South Texas College of Law Real Estate Conference, and is a member of the Serra Club. He is President Emeritus of the Houston Downtown Management District Board and the Christian Community Service Center Board of Directors. Mr. Layne has been a speaker at the U.S. Coast Guard Academy Business Ethics Conference, and serves on the development committee of Cristo Rey Jesuit College Preparatory High School.
